It Returned to the Desert is a unique mix of turn-based tactical combat and story-driven adventure game.
Welcome to the lively desert town of Glint Rock! As Dr. Mill - Geologist - It's your job to find out what happened with the recent meteor crash and convince the towns folk of the imminent danger of mutated giant ants. Recruit a party to fight those six-legged freaks before they overrun town.
Prepare for combat with a variety of arms and consumables. Use your time well and collect evidence to convince the local authorities. This is not a fight that you can win alone! Gather a party of supporters and take good care of them, as death is permanent and has far-reaching consequences.
A large variety of characters and non-linear progression allow for great replayability. And a few mini-games and surprises mix up the experience every time.
The game features a charming retro pixel art style and an atmospheric soundtrack, free saving and multiple difficulties.
Even though the game looks like it's straight from the 90s, it boasts modern game design principles and no dead ends or overly high difficulty.
It Returned to the Desert is developed solely by one Indie Developer... me... Tim Rachor. Though, I'm using some licensed third party assets. This will be my 9th game on Steam and the biggest yet, I'm very excited and hope you'll enjoy the result as much as I enjoyed the development!

It Returned To The Desert is an enjoyable throwback to PC games of the late 80s/early 90s. You'll wander around town, try to convince people to join your party and battle giant ants in a simple turn-based strategy game. There's certainly flaws. The game could use more events around town, even if it was just NPC dialogue for flavour. Combat could be improved with more equipment options (just a few like +hit chance, damage reduction and +move range) and smaller maps/more easily located ants. But overall, it's a fun game that expects a few playthroughs the figure out how to win. The graphics in particular do a great job of inspiring nostalgia. If you like the look of the screenshots, it's worth your time for that novelty alone.

Wonderful little game, no doubt. It's inspired by a similarly named title for Amiga/MS-DOS called It Came from the Desert. The game follows a scientist sent to investigate a meteorite that fell near a town, and of course, it will all unfold with giant ants. We have a limited number of days to complete various tasks like investigating, recruiting civilians, gathering equipment, etc. The gameplay is based on time management, with turn-based combat and several minigames relevant to the story. It's great and well worth playing. I ran into some bugs, but nothing that saving frequently couldn't fix. EDIT: Game received an update about those bugs.
